About the role
The Registered Nurse at Oceans Behavioral Hospital Greater New Orleans is responsible for milieu management and directing patient care activities. They are accountable for promoting long-term wellness through psychiatric counseling and treatment options.
Responsibilities
- Maintains standards of professional nursing practice in accordance with facility policy and procedures, external governing bodies, performance improvement standards, and psychiatric nursing standards.
- Affords age/disability-specific information in response to the client population served.
- Administers medications safely; provides education on prescribed medications; recognizes signs and symptoms of adverse drug reactions.
- Reviews, revises, and updates medical records within facility guidelines and timeframes.
- Transcribes and implements physician's orders according to facility policy; documents care, progress, response to intervention in medical record in an accurate, thorough and concise manner.
- Follows up on client care responsibilities, communicates incomplete assignments, and current client needs to staff to assure continuity of care.
- Implements staff assignments and delegation of duties using appropriate judgment and knowledge.
- Utilizes nursing knowledge to successfully meet the needs of the facility, patient population, and staff members.
- Floats among various clinical services, where qualified and competent, and performs other duties and projects as assigned.
